Dual-agonist incretin peptides from fish with potential for obesity-related Type 2 diabetes therapy – A review

•Proglucagon-derived peptide from phylogenetically ancient fish are dual-agonists at GLP1R and GCGR.•Paddlefish glucagon and lamprey GLP-1 are the most potent and effective in stimulating insulin release from BRIN-BD11 cells.•Long-acting analogs improve glucose tolerance and insulin sensitivity in high fat-fed mice.•The analogs stimulate β-cell proliferation and protect against apoptosis, improve the lipid profile and reduce food intake.•Fish dual-agonist peptides provide templates for development into therapeutic agents for obesity-related T2DM.
